Transaction 253839992fd41869a66483677a80cf8e5778740e1d549a5d3aaf7d3d41d91ea8
1 Input
1 Output
-
253839992fd41869a66483677a80cf8e5778740e1d549a5d3aaf7d3d41d91ea8:0
- value
- 345890000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0147ce3e45521e4950484e7af673654d2c169a90 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17mhLRws31U9hJNr7vxH3P3p3p6pEY7Nm